Arborvitae Pruning in Ventura County, CA

Arborvitae pruning services involve carefully trimming and shaping these evergreen shrubs to maintain their health, appearance, and size. This service covers a variety of projects, including removing dead or overgrown branches, reducing the height or width of mature plants, and shaping the foliage for a more attractive and balanced look. Homeowners typically request arborvitae pruning to enhance curb appeal, prevent overgrowth that could interfere with structures or power lines, and promote healthy growth by improving airflow and sunlight penetration within the plant.

Before requesting arborvitae pruning, property owners often want to understand the best timing for trimming, which generally depends on the plant’s growth cycle, and the extent of shaping or reduction desired. It’s also helpful to consider the overall health of the shrubs, as pruning can sometimes reveal underlying issues or pests. Clear communication about the desired outcome, whether for aesthetic purposes or health maintenance, helps ensure the pruning meets expectations and supports the long-term vitality of the arborvitae.

FAQ

Arborvitae Pruning Questions

Why is arborvitae pruning important? Pruning helps maintain the shape, health, and density of arborvitae, promoting better growth and appearance.

When is the best time to prune arborvitae? The ideal time is during late winter or early spring before new growth begins.

How does pruning affect arborvitae health? Proper pruning removes dead or diseased branches, encouraging healthy development and reducing pest issues.

Can pruning be done for shaping or size control? Yes, pruning can be used to shape the arborvitae and manage its size to fit the landscape design.
